The Morocco Gelatine Market is projected to witness mixed growth rate patterns during 2025 to 2029. The growth rate begins at 4.45% in 2025, climbs to a high of 6.28% in 2028, and moderates to 6.17% by 2029.
The Gelatine market in Morocco is projected to grow at a growing growth rate of 5.87% by 2027, highlighting the country's increasing focus on advanced technologies within the Africa region, where Egypt holds the dominant position, followed closely by South Africa, Ethiopia, Algeria and Nigeria, shaping overall regional demand.
The Morocco gelatine market is experiencing steady growth driven by the increasing demand from various end-use industries such as food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and cosmetics. Gelatine is widely used as a gelling agent, stabilizer, and thickener in food products like confectionery, dairy, and desserts. The rising consumer awareness about the health benefits of gelatine, such as its protein content and collagen-boosting properties, is further driving market growth. Additionally, the expanding pharmaceutical and cosmetics industries in Morocco are creating opportunities for gelatine manufacturers to innovate and develop new products. With a focus on product quality and innovation, key players in the Morocco gelatine market are investing in research and development to cater to the diverse needs of the market and stay competitive in the industry.

In the Morocco gelatine market, several challenges are faced by manufacturers and suppliers. These include fluctuations in raw material prices, which can impact production costs and profit margins. Additionally, competition from substitute products such as plant-based alternatives poses a threat to the traditional gelatine market. Market fragmentation and the presence of counterfeit products also create challenges for companies trying to establish a strong brand presence and maintain consumer trust. Furthermore, regulatory hurdles and compliance requirements related to food safety standards and labeling can add complexity to the operational processes of gelatine manufacturers in Morocco. Overall, navigating these challenges requires strategic planning, innovation, and a deep understanding of market dynamics to ensure sustained growth and competitiveness in the Morocco gelatine market.
